Asp.net

TextBox 或 Html 區域中的換行符

  • December 16, 2018

在插入數據庫(Asp.Net)時,在多行文本框或 HTML 文本區域中分隔換行符和空格的方法是什麼?例如,如果我想插入我應該怎麼做

你好

世界

到帶有換行符的數據庫?還有同時顯示我應該做什麼?我不想為此使用編輯器。


但問題是如何分隔換行符和空格。現在當我插入

你好

世界

或你好世界,它在數據庫中以相同的字元保存。因此,我無法將它們分開,儘管使用者使用了上述換行符,但我正在展示 hello world。該值來自 TextBox 或 html 區域,與換行符或空格相同。

您可以使用

使用 Razor (MVC3) 來顯示或保留從我的數據庫中提取的換行符,以下工作:

@Html.Raw(text_to_display.Replace(Environment.NewLine, "<br/>"))

引用自:https://stackoverflow.com/questions/296849